Forests play a crucial role in the preservation of ecosystems around the world. This image shows a rural area in the state of Bahia, Brazil, where there are few trees on the land, mostly small plants, herbs, and grass visible. Suddenly, a drone emerges from among them, flying high into the sky, reaching an altitude of 20 meters and starting to drop something on the ground, gradually moving forward at a slow pace.

This drone belongs to a company named Morfou, which specializes in sowing agricultural seeds on the ground using drone technology. Morfou plans to sow seeds on a 54-hectare (133-acre) area in this region, with a goal to use drone technology to sow seeds on 10 million hectares by 2030, with hopes of covering this entire area with forests over the coming years.

The rapid depletion of forested areas has become a serious issue in many countries. For example, a study published by the Amazon Geo-referenced Socio-environmental Information Network (RAISG) in 2020 revealed that an area larger than Spain was deforested in Brazil between 2000 and 2018.

Similarly, the prolonged conflict in Afghanistan has also had devastating effects on the forests. According to the World Resources Institute, a third of Afghanistan’s forests were destroyed between 1990 and 2005.

In Colombia, due to internal conflicts and a large number of homeless people, armed groups besides farmers and loggers have also targeted forests, resulting in extensive deforestation. In 2016, after failed attempts to negotiate peace among warring groups, a 44% increase in tree cutting was reported. Incidents of forest fires around Australia, California, and the Amazon Basin continue to occur, leading to extensive deforestation in these areas.

Forests are crucial for the preservation of Earth’s ecosystem. They can help mitigate global warming, which is causing an increase in the intensity of natural disasters. According to the United Nations Development Program (UNDP), billions of people worldwide rely on forests for their livelihood.

The UN has called on the global community to plant trees on a billion hectares of land by 2030 to protect ecosystems. In this regard, drone technology can be extremely helpful in achieving the goal of planting forests on vast areas in a short amount of time. By using drones, seeds can be sown on a larger area quickly, even in remote and inaccessible locations.

Morfou has two drones that can carry seeds of up to 30 kilograms and sow seeds on 50 hectares of land daily. To make the forest planting project more effective, the company has started developing seeds with an 80% germination rate. Research is also being conducted on tree and plant species that resist global warming and can flourish without human intervention, so that more of these species can be planted.

Experts believe that drone technology can play a crucial role in achieving the goal of planting forests on vast areas in a short amount of time. If the UN’s goal of planting forests on a billion hectares by 2030 is to be achieved, the use of drones for seed sowing will need to be promoted further.
